Hi @MaryM239 - To add to what's been said, when you say "clicking onto my newsletters" are you referring to subscribers clicking on your newsletter in their inbox to read it? These would be tracked under the "opens" number. Clicks will show subscribers that clicked a link in your email to go to your website. It looks like most of your emails mainly contain one link to your website in the logo at the top, which may be explaining the lower clicks. If you'd like some suggestions, I'd recommend adding some more links back to your website. Especially if you have your featured art pieces from your newsletter available for sale on your website to help drive sales! Images are great for links since they are very eye catching, but you can also add a button to provide a call to action
